Contents:
Chapter 1: Introduction and Overview to School Finance Chapter 2: Legal Issues in School Finance Chapter 3: A Framework for Assessing Equity and Adequacy in School Finance Chapter 4: Adequate Staffing and Resources for America's Schools Chapter 5: Financing Educational Facilities Chapter 6: Allocation and Use of the Education Dollar Chapter 7: Using Education Dollars More Effectively Chapter 8: School District Budgeting Chapter 9: School Finance Structures: Formula Options Chapter 10: The Public Finance Context Chapter 11: Improving State School Finance Systems Chapter 12: Redesigning Teacher Salary Structures.
Summary: Offers computer simulations in which students can apply school finance formulas to understand the real-world consequences of decisions and allocations. This book is intended for masters and doctoral level students of educational administration.
